2. Fundamental Concepts of Reel Patterns in Game Design
What are reel patterns and why do they matter?
Reel patterns refer to the specific arrangements or sequences of symbols that appear during gameplay. These patterns influence the likelihood of triggering bonuses, jackpots, or special features. Recognizing these sequences helps players develop strategies, heightening engagement. For designers, understanding patterns enables the creation of experiences that are both fair and captivating, ensuring that players feel rewarded for their attention to detail.
Types of reel configurations
- Fixed reels: Symbols are predetermined and do not change between spins, common in classic slot machines.
- Random reels: Symbols are randomized each spin, often with weighted probabilities to influence outcomes.
- Clustered patterns: Symbols are grouped in specific clusters to trigger special features, often seen in modern video slots.
Core mechanics influencing reel outcomes
Underlying mechanics include weighted probabilities, pseudo-random number generators (PRNGs), and pattern algorithms that determine symbol placement. These elements are carefully calibrated to balance randomness with pattern predictability, ensuring a fair yet engaging experience. For example, certain symbols might have higher chances to appear after specific sequences, subtly guiding player perception and behavior.
3. The Role of Pattern Recognition in Player Engagement
How players identify and anticipate reel patterns
Players often observe recurring sequences or visual cues that suggest certain outcomes. For example, noticing that a particular symbol tends to appear after specific combinations allows them to anticipate bonus triggers. Skilled players develop mental models, which can influence their betting strategies or timing, thereby increasing their involvement and perceived control over the game.
Psychological impact of predictable vs. unpredictable patterns
Predictable patterns can foster a sense of mastery and confidence, encouraging continued play. However, excessive predictability risks boredom, reducing engagement. Unpredictable patterns, when balanced correctly, sustain excitement by maintaining suspense. Research indicates that a mix of pattern cues and randomness optimally enhances player retention, as it stimulates both curiosity and the thrill of chance.
Educational insights: Balancing randomness and pattern cues for retention
Effective game design employs a strategic blend: predictable cues guide players subtly toward rewards, while randomness preserves fairness and excitement. Incorporating visual indicators, like flashing symbols or auditory signals, reinforces pattern recognition without making outcomes overly deterministic. This balance is crucial for maintaining long-term engagement and ensuring players feel fairly treated.

5. Advanced Pattern Mechanics and Their Impact on Modern Games
Multi-layered pattern sequences and their complexity
Contemporary games often employ layered pattern systems, where multiple sequences must align to trigger high-value bonuses. For example, a sequence might require specific symbols across different reels or synchronized patterns over several spins. Such complexity deepens engagement, as players invest time in deciphering multi-faceted cues, which can lead to a more rewarding experience.
Dynamic reel adjustments and real-time pattern unlocking
Some advanced games dynamically modify reel configurations based on player behavior or game state. For instance, reels might shift to favor certain patterns after a series of losses, subtly guiding players toward rewarding outcomes. This real-time adaptation relies on sophisticated algorithms and enhances personalization, making each session uniquely tailored to the player.
Use of visual and auditory cues to reinforce pattern recognition
Subtle visual effects, such as flashing symbols or color changes, combined with sound cues, reinforce the recognition of patterns. These sensory signals help players internalize patterns more effectively, increasing the likelihood of strategic anticipation. Such multisensory reinforcement is crucial for maintaining engagement without over-reliance on explicit instructions.
6. Non-Obvious Design Considerations in Pattern Implementation
Avoiding predictability pitfalls while maintaining player interest
Overly predictable patterns can diminish excitement, while excessive randomness might frustrate players expecting some form of skill or insight. Skilled designers introduce variations and occasional surprises, such as random pattern shifts or hidden triggers, to keep players engaged without feeling manipulated.
The role of randomness in perceived fairness and excitement
Randomness is vital for ensuring perceived fairness, preventing players from feeling they can reliably predict outcomes. When combined with transparent pattern cues, it fosters a sense of trust and excitement. Ethical considerations in pattern design emphasize transparency, avoiding deceptive practices that could harm player trust.
Ethical implications of pattern design and player psychology
Designers must balance engagement with responsibility, ensuring patterns do not exploit cognitive biases or encourage compulsive behavior. Transparency about pattern triggers and odds maintains integrity and sustains long-term player trust.
